Firefighters will engage the public in a public awareness campaign about fire safety.

CEBU CITY, Philippines – On Tuesday, a top official with the Bureau of Fire Protection (BFP) said that firefighters will continue to work with the community to ensure that inhabitants are safe and secure from fires and other man-made and natural disasters.

Chief Supt. Felixberto Abrenica, BFP director for operations, said in his speech that bureau staff should be accessible to the public even after the country celebrates Fire Prevention Month in March each year.

Abrenica is in Cebu to lead the Central Visayas version of the simultaneous kick-off celebration for Fire Prevention Month 2022, which will be held at the BFP-Region 7 offices on N. Bacalso Avenue with the theme “Sa Pag-iwas sa Sunog Hindi Ka Nag-iisa.”

Abrenica read the message of BFP chief, director Louie Puracan, urging firefighters in the region to contact schools, children, and other civic leaders in establishing fire safety programs and activities, as well as train them for emergency response.

During the kick-off ceremony, Senior Supt. Mary Joy Candelario, BFP-7 deputy regional director for operations, stated that ensuring safety during fires is the responsibility of everyone, not just BFP personnel.

“We envision that fighting fire is no longer a bureaucratic battle, but rather a battle fought by every Filipino, every Cebuano, Boholano, Negrosanon, and Siquijodnon.” Let us all work together to practice fire safety, participate in, and be cautious in preventing undesirable fire occurrences, and never forget that knowledge and alertness are the keys to fire prevention,” she stated.

Puracan signed Memorandum Circular 2022-003 as guidelines in institutionalizing the bureau-wide Fire Prevention Month campaign, as the BFP modernization statute necessitated innovation and change of the agency.

Every fire station in the region was required to identify a target barangay within its area of responsibility where they could undertake hazard evaluation, hazard elimination, and tactical defense under the BFP’s trademark contingency planning model, community fire protection plan.

The barangay will be taken through the process of building a community hazard map, which will include a detailed guide for escape routes, evacuation routes, and designated evacuation places in the event of an emergency.

Smoking, open flame from trash, bonfires, and structure fire were the leading causes of the 1,891 fires reported by the 2,354-strong BFP-7 in 2019, with damage estimated at PHP257.4 million.

However, during the coronavirus disease 2019 (Covid-19) pandemic in 2020 and 2021, the numbers fell.

In 2020, the agency documented 918 fires with total damage of PHP231.3 million, the majority of which were caused by electrical ignition.

In 2021, there were only 905 fires, but the damage was valued at PHP335.5 million, with electrical ignition caused by arcing being the primary cause.
